“Vermin”

In "Vermin," a man transformed into a rat-like creature by a toxic pesticide wages war on New York, commanding a horde of super-rats to kidnap children and trap them in the sewers as hostages. With Nightmare manipulating events from the shadows and Cloak drawn into a deadly scheme against Dr. Strange, the battle for the city’s soul reaches a fever pitch. Written by Bill Mantlo and illustrated by Bret Blevins, with colors by Glynis Oliver and letters by Ken Bruzenak, this 1987 Marvel classic features a striking cover by Kevin Nowlan.

Full plot ⚠ may contain spoilers

▸ Reveal full plot — may contain spoilers

Vermin, a man mutated into rat-like form by an enhanced pesticide, seeks revenge on New York for killing rats. Ordering his Super-Rats to capture children, Vermin imprisons them in the sewers so that, if the humans try to use pesticides again, the children will die. Nightmare plots to use Cloak to kill Dr. Strange. Cloak and Dagger defeat Vermin.
